Why The Iphone Isn’t As Great As You May Think
The iphone was released in 2007 to much acclaim. The Apple rumour mill had been in full flow before the release and it instantly became the most talked about mobile phone model of all time, although not everyone feel in love with it instantly.
The Apple marketing department have worked wonders with the iphone, convincing millions of people around the world that it is the best phone on the marketing and persuading them to buy it. What they don’t tell you is that beneath it’s fabulous shell, the iphone lacks on a number of levels. This article aims to make you completely aware of all it’s downsides.
1. The cost – The iphone is still one of the most expensive mobile phones on the market today, despite recent moves the bring the price down. A large part of the price is simply paying for the ‘Apple’ brand and does not always equate to high quality parts. As the iphone becomes available on more and more networks the price should fall, but while demand remains so high it’s unlikely to fall far.
2. Compatibility with Microsoft Exchange – This is a huge downside for business users of the iphone. The iphone is not fully compatible with Microsoft Exchange and as a result has to check the mail server to determine if there are any new emails, rather than having the emails automatically ‘pushed’ to it like it’s Blackberry rival. This can cause frustrating delays when receiving emails.
3. Irreplaceable Battery – It’s not possible to change the battery of an iphone unless you are a qualified Apple technician. This may not seem like a big deal but it has quite big implications, particularly for those that like to carry a spare battery in case the main one runs out. For those that need power to their mobile phones 24/7, this could be a deciding in factor when choosing a phone.
4. No proper keyboard – The iphone is completely operated by a touch screen keyboard which makes it very difficult for new users to get used to. People who are young and used to new technology tend to pick it up quickly but old users in particularly are known to really struggle with the touch screen.
5. iphone camera – The camera on the iphone is definitely one of its weak points. With only 2 megapixels, its well behind its rivals such as the Blackberry, and the difference is quality is noticeable. With the price of the model being so high, more is expected.
